Output 525972415e3821926c110a87cd9d5500f6384706d8580999d2aed9472bebaa49:12

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 20c62b2ff25d00f8fc1ffa958659128d02cc78a8ff056638d820b87ba56e588e
address
tb1pyrrzktljt5q03lqll22cvkgj35pvc79gluzkvwxcyzu8hftwtz8q9vfc6n
transaction
525972415e3821926c110a87cd9d5500f6384706d8580999d2aed9472bebaa49
confirmations
33020
spent
true